When a customer says their invoice PDF looks blank or garbled, it's almost always the Quillfax renderer choking on a custom logo upload. Hit the /render/retry endpoint with the invoice ID and it'll regenerate from the cached line items — no need to escalate to the billing crew. The retry endpoint authenticates against our internal Quillfax gateway using the key below.

app token of fajep-bahof = zpat2_v6

Action item: Before the next release of Pictonwell, verify that the EXIF scrubber strips GPS and serial-number tags from all upload paths, including the legacy Harrowgate bulk importer, which bypassed the scrub in this incident. Block the release if the regression suite fails. The test matrix and sign-off checklist are maintained on the internal page.

operations page: https://confluence.zemvarlabs.internal/projects/display/browse/display/8963

Support team reference for the Quarrystone migration. We're moving the Tindervale app from the legacy shell-script build to the hermetic Quarrystone system, which forbids reading the ambient environment. All variables must now be declared explicitly in `build.env`, checked against the allowlist at fetch time. Most entries (toolchain paths, cache locations) are already committed. The one exception is the artifact-registry credential, which each support engineer sets locally since it can't be committed. Add it to your `build.env` like so:

sealed setting: ARCHIVE_KEY3=c1f